diff options
author | Clint Adams <clint@users.sourceforge.net> | 2000-04-14 15:15:46 +0000 |
---|---|---|
committer | Clint Adams <clint@users.sourceforge.net> | 2000-04-14 15:15:46 +0000 |
commit | 0abbba01c3b1c051b6847fb6ef7e74ef82be18a7 (patch) | |
tree | 1384b1355401d3d4a8f1eaacd0206ed28c364eb3 /Completion | |
parent | b6ba688405f0871a2a3aa28e6cb9173ca963202a (diff) | |
download | zsh-0abbba01c3b1c051b6847fb6ef7e74ef82be18a7.tar.gz zsh-0abbba01c3b1c051b6847fb6ef7e74ef82be18a7.tar.xz zsh-0abbba01c3b1c051b6847fb6ef7e74ef82be18a7.zip |
10763: complete after : for typeset & friends
Diffstat (limited to 'Completion')
-rw-r--r-- | Completion/Builtins/_vars_eq | 10 |
1 files changed, 8 insertions, 2 deletions
diff --git a/Completion/Builtins/_vars_eq b/Completion/Builtins/_vars_eq index fcbb0148c..9d7863ae6 100644 --- a/Completion/Builtins/_vars_eq +++ b/Completion/Builtins/_vars_eq @@ -1,3 +1,9 @@ -#defcomp declare export integer local readonly typeset +#compdef declare export integer local readonly typeset -complist -v -q -S '=' +if compset -P '*=*:'; then + _default +elif compset -P '*='; then + _default +else + _parameters -q -S '=' +fi |